Conciliation Resources

In August 2013, the Reverend Akuila Yabaki, Chief Executive Officer of CCF, one the partners in the region, received a sentence of three months imprisonment, suspended for twelve months, concerning the reprinting of an article quoting a 2011 report by the UK Law Society Charity, Fiji: The Rule of Law Lost, in which questions were raised over the impartiality of Fiji's judiciary.

Worshipful Company of Wax Chandlers


Liverymen of the company include The Rt Hon The Lord Mayor (2013-14: Alderman Fiona Woolf CBE, former President of the Law Society of England and Wales), HM King Michael of Romania GCVO, The Most Revd & Rt Hon The Lord Williams of Oystermouth PC (Master of Magdelene College, Cambridge and former Archbishop of Canterbury), and His Honour Judge Sir Gavyn Arthur (675th Lord Mayor of London).
